You get to the end of the day, only to realize it wasn’t nearly as productive as you wanted it to be. You got caught responding to urgent requests from others. You spent too long responding to emails. You jumped from task to task as each one entered your mind. How do you defeat these daily interruptions and distractions? What can you do to get on track for a productive last quarter?

In this episode, Courtney, Verbs, and Blake walk you through a series of strategies to get the interruptions and distractions under control. You don’t have to let your time get hijacked. You can design your days rather than drifting through them and, in turn, make greater gains toward your goals.

In this episode, you’ll discover—

  • The difference between interruptions and distractions
  • How to head off others’ interruptions by signaling your unavailability
  • Why you should make an actual list of what distracts you
  • The value of building regular breaks into your schedule
